var userinfo = JSON.parse(decodeURIComponent(escape(window.atob('base64字符串'.replace(/-/g, "+").replace(/_/g, "/"))); //解析,需要吧‘_’,'-'进行转换否则会无法解析 1. 供大家测试使用的base64码: eyJzdWIiOiJkZWZhdWx0IiwidXBuIjoiYWRtaW4iLCJpc3MiOiJDTj10aG9yb3VnaCIsImlhdCI6MTY4N...
所以,服务器发送buffer为JSON,这意味着你需要将其转换为blob,然后将其转换为URL,这样你就可以将其分...
Policy); const base64Policy = Buffer.from(policy).toString('base64'); console.log('Base64 encoded bucket policy:', base64Policy); } }); 请将YOUR_BUCKET_NAME替换为您的存储桶名称。 运行代码,将会输出存储桶策略的Base64编码。 这样,您就可以将S3存储桶策略从JSON转换为Base64编码的字符串...
在NodeJS中,Buffer对象可以直接转换为Blob对象。但在浏览器环境中,可以直接使用Blob构造函数,无需引入buffer模块。
所以,服务器发送buffer为JSON,这意味着你需要将其转换为blob,然后将其转换为URL,这样你就可以将其...
策略详细信息。...以下是JSON格式,该策略是创建S3存储桶访问的JSON格式。 24820Node.js中的Base64编码和解码 让我们看下面的示例,这些示例解释了如何使用Buffer对象在Node.js应用程序中执行Base64编码和解码。...Base64 编码要将字符串转换为Base64编码的字符串,我们首先需要使用Buffer.from()方法根据给定的字符...